The Rise of 5-Axis CNC: Potential and Implementations
A notable shift in contemporary manufacturing is the rapid use of 5-axis CNC machines . Unlike traditional 3-axis systems , these sophisticated machines allow the ability to position the workpiece along five independent axes, resulting in improved precision and spatial flexibility . Such flexibility enables the creation of intricate parts with reduced tooling and quicker cycle times . Typical uses encompass aerospace , transportation production , healthcare equipment production , and the mold industry . Additionally , 5-axis CNC enables the working of intricate geometries that would be impossible or prohibitively expensive with older 3-axis processes.
